Lucas Moura continued his excellent Champions League record for Tottenham by scoring in their 2-2 draw with Olympiacos this evening.

The Brazilian, who netted a memorable hat-trick to send Spurs to the final against Ajax back in May, has now bagged six goals in fourteen European games for Tottenham – with remarkably all six coming away from home.

Moura has goals against PSV, Barcelona, that hat-trick in Amsterdam and now this stunning strike in the Greek capital to add to his impressive list.

It was a rare moment of quality from both Moura and Tottenham on the night, but it was another example of the capabilities of the former PSG man, who now has two goals in three starts this season after notching a second-half equaliser against Manchester City last month.
